Orange Slovensko Taps Nokia’s 5G NR Hardware and Software in Slovakia

Orange Slovensko and Nokia this week signed a new commercial deal that builds on long-term end-to-end network collaboration between the two companies in Slovakia.

Nokia’s technology will boost network capacity, and offer an improved end user experience and new upcoming innovative 5G services to Orange Slovensko’s consumer and enterprise customers.

Orange’s network in Slovakia will utilize Nokia’s 5G New Radio (5G NR)-based AirScale hardware and software for the new 5G frequency bands. Nokia will also provide its state-of-the-art NetAct Management System together with advanced automation and efficiency tools. The deal will support Orange Slovensko in the evolution of its recently-modernized AirScale-based 4G network, by activating 5G in existing bands through pure software upgrades.

Federico Colom, CEO of Orange Slovensko
With this agreement, we are taking the next step towards launching next-generation mobile services, leveraging our recently modernized 5G-ready Radio Access Network. 

Tommi Uitto, President Mobile Networks, Nokia
This deal builds on our long-standing trusted relationship with Orange and will deliver a superior experience for businesses and consumers alike, allowing them to unlock the future potential of 5G
